About

Valeria Zorina, a remarkable violinist from the Republic of Moldova, has established herself on the international stage through exceptional solo and chamber music performances, capturing the attention of audiences and critics with her virtuosity and intense expressiveness. She has won numerous awards at international competitions, such as Primo Premio Assoluto at Città di Padova (Italy), first place at Concorso Marco Fiorindo (Turin), Karlsruher Kammermusikwettbewerb, and Kulturfonds Baden (Germany), securing contracts with prestigious classical radio stations like WDR, Radio Berlin Brandenburg, Bayerischer Rundfunk, and SWR 2. Her albums, including "Present" (OEHMS CLASSICS) and the recent "SOUNDMAPS: EXTENDED REALITIES" (NAXOS/OEHMS), have received enthusiastic praise from Klassik Heute and FANFARE ARCHIVE magazines, and composers from France, Italy, and Denmark have dedicated innovative works to her, exploring the scordatura technique of the violin. He has collaborated with legendary masters such as Sir Yehudi Menuhin, David Takeno, Sir Colin Davis, Mstislav Rostropovich, Günter Pichler, and Peter Eötvös, sharing the stage with elite musicians like Mark Lubotsky, Nicolás Chumachenco, and Valentin Berlinsky. He has performed in iconic venues such as Queen Elizabeth Hall and Barbican Hall (London), Tempelliaukion Hall (Helsinki), Liederhalle (Stuttgart), Auditorio Nacional (Madrid), and Moscow International House of Music, participating in renowned festivals: Cardiff Festival (UK), Schwetzinger Festspiele, Hambacher Musikfest (Germany), Rostropovich Evian, and Royaumont (France), ANTIDOGMA Torino (Italy). An honorary member of Rotary International, she is frequently invited to the juries of international classical music competitions. Based in Spain, where she has been a tenured professor since 2015 for Bachelor's, Postgraduate, and Master's degrees in Solo Performance at the Centro Superior de Enseñanza Musical Katarina Gurska in Madrid, Valeria Zorina is shaping generations of young musicians, with her students winning international awards. She is a guest professor at the Talent Summer Music Academy in Brescia (Italy) and the Euroarts Academy in Poland, contributing to the promotion of contemporary and traditional classical music.
